Towards a better QA process: Automatic detection of quality problems in archived websites using visual comparisons
Download2025-02-20
For web archivists, Quality Assurance (QA) is a lengthy manual process that involves inspecting hundreds or thousands of archived websites to see if they have been captured correctly, i.e., resemble the original. This paper describes how this process can be automated by using image comparison...
